Installation Guide details for VocoTV IPTV users
VocoTV installation starts with the device, because the same subscription can look different on each screen. A Firestick setup may use Downloader, while a Smart TV setup usually depends on the app store built into the TV.
The second setup question is the login format. Some players ask for M3U links, some use Xtream Codes, and box-style devices may require a MAC address or portal URL.
Firestick users should check app availability, storage space, and permissions before assuming a login problem is caused by the subscription. Older Fire TV models can be sensitive to app version and available memory.
Smart TV owners should confirm whether their Samsung, LG, Sony, Hisense, or other TV app store offers a compatible IPTV player. If one app is unavailable, support may recommend another player with the same account details.
Android TV and Android box setup is often flexible because the Play Store and APK options offer several player choices. That flexibility is useful, but it also means users should avoid entering details into random unsupported apps.
Apple devices need an App Store player that supports the provided access method. iPhone, iPad, and Apple TV users may have different interface options even when using the same subscription.
MAG, STB, TVIP, Formuler, Enigma2, and ZGEMMA devices need more exact portal or script instructions. These devices can work well, but support should verify the right setup path before activation.
A good installation page should also prevent common mistakes: misspelled usernames, old playlists cached in the app, missing EPG refreshes, weak Wi-Fi, and devices that need a restart after saving portal details.
